Output 7fefd7a9c90a195c3065213963b2b7400a0d76ac25f304ef3ea41e00f8898669:26

value
336256891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569f18a32ed1b9c004a01d41b93b48b8e4523df4 OP_EQUAL
address
39b2dEyPRhKjZqg3Q9CMXBx9vsxz7NXtTT
transaction
7fefd7a9c90a195c3065213963b2b7400a0d76ac25f304ef3ea41e00f8898669
spent
true